Women's Basketball Rolls Past Bard

ITHACA, N.Y. – The Ithaca College women's basketball team defeated Bard, 94-42, on Saturday to complete the sweep on Liberty League opening weekend.
 
Four players scored in double figures against the Raptors, led by sophomore Grace Cannon, who scored 12 points and grabbed eight rebounds. Juniors Cassidy O'Malley and KellyAnne O'Reilly and senior Meghan Pickell all scored 10 points on the day. Pickell also pulled down seven rebounds for the Bombers.
 
Bard kept things close in the opening minutes of the first quarter before Ithaca started to pull away. Both teams exchanged baskets in the first four minutes of action, and a Bard three from Jess Rylander at the 6:01 mark cut IC's lead to 8-7.
 
A layup from Cannon less than on minute later started an 8-0 run for the Bombers. Sophomore Abbi Field followed that up with another layup before senior Meghan Mazzella netted a free throw. O'Reilly finished out the run with a three at the 3:43 mark, putting IC up 16-9.
 
Following two free throws from Rylander, senior Sara Jackson drained a shot from behind the arc to give IC its first double-digit lead of the game with 3:08 left in the first.
 
From there, the Bombers scored the final seven points of the quarter, ending with a three from sophomore Megan Yawman with just two seconds left.
 
The Bombers continued to produce offensively, outscoring Bard 28-11 in the second quarter.
 
First-year Cara Volpe led the Bombers in the second quarter with six points, scoring the final three baskets of the first half, all on layups. O'Malley had five points in the second quarter, including a three-point play with 2:35 left, hitting a layup and draining the ensuing free throw after being fouled.
 
The Bombers came out of the half to score the first six points of the third quarter behind layups from Annie Giannone and Pickell as well as a pair of free throws from O'Malley.
 
A layup from Cannon with 6:44 put IC up 40-points and the Bombers continued to put pressure on Bard offensive, going up by as many as 45.
 
First-year Alex Heuwetter, who finished with eight points on the day opened up the fourth quarter with three points for the Bombers, hitting a jumper just seven seconds in and followed it up with a free throw a minute later.
 
Fellow first-year Alyssa Spady netted her first points of the day with 8:16 left, draining a three pointer.
 
With just 1:13 left to play, first-year Lia Baroncini netted a three from the corner, notching the Bombers' final points of the game. With Baroncini's points, every IC player scored against the Raptors.
 
Rylander led all scorers with 23 points to go along with three steals and three blocks.
 
The Bombers are back in action next Saturday, December 9 when they travel to Hoboken, N.J. to face former Empire 8 foe Stevens for a 1 p.m. contest.
